You already know that getting good sleep and eating healthy are both pillars of a healthy lifestyle, but did you know there\u2019s a relationship between sleep and nutrition? Research shows that eating late and over-eating, whether at home or at Brown Chicken Brown Cow<\/a>, can affect sleep quality and duration.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

The Effects of Eating Too Close to Bedtime<\/h2>\n\n\n\n

Research shows that eating too close to bed \u2013 within three hours of hitting the hay \u2013 is associated with worse sleep patterns and quality as well as more severe sleep apnea<\/a> than eating early. This is especially true if you eat a big meal.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

In addition, eating right before bed has been shown to be a contributor to weight gain<\/a>. This is because the body\u2019s internal clock tells the body to digest food and regulate blood pressure better during the day. Eating a late dinner can negatively affect metabolism, increase body fat and raise the risk of becoming obese \u2013 a major risk factor for sleep apnea.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

How Overeating Affects Sleep<\/h2>\n\n\n\n

As mentioned above, digestion slows during sleep, which means if you overeat before bed, the body\u2019s normal sleep process is at odds with the digestive process, causing increased sleep disruptions.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

In fact, eating high quantities of calories and fat are correlated with a decreased amount of sleep<\/a>, while foods with low fiber and high sugar and saturated fat are associated with interrupted sleep<\/a>.<\/p>\n\n\n\n
